摘要
对机械工业上普遍采用的液压、丝杆、胶带为载体的剪叉式顶升机进行改进设计,充分利用链条的刚柔特性,将链条设计成只能一方向转动,另一方向为刚性。通过链条的传动,利用链条特殊结构,可将水平的链条转换成竖直向顶升,也可将原本竖直的链条转换成水平移动,来达到平台升降的目的。根据链条的这一特性,设计一种以顶升链条为载体的剪叉式链条升降机,其最大承载为20 kN,最大行程为2 000 mm,升降最大速度为15 m/min。
